Local knowledge
What we watch for in Langley
Warmer summers than the coastal cities and slightly colder winter nights — Langley sits far enough inland that the ocean stops moderating the extremes.
- Willoughby's new-construction townhomes are typically built tight and well-insulated, which means they are easy to over-size. We do a load calculation rather than matching whatever the builder installed.
- Fort Langley's heritage homes need a light touch — ductless systems avoid the structural intrusion that ducting a character property would require.
- Brookswood's larger, treed lots give us flexibility on condenser placement, which usually means a quieter result for the homeowner.
Depending on the address, permits are issued by either the City of Langley or the Township of Langley. Gas fitting is regulated by Technical Safety BC. We confirm which authority applies before we start.

How long do water heaters last?
Tank units 8–12 years; tankless commonly 20 or more with annual descaling.
Can I upgrade to tankless?
Usually yes. It needs new venting and sometimes a gas line upgrade, which we assess and quote up front rather than discovering mid-job.
